Aug. 12th, 2007 10:19 pmAs some of you might now, I've been booked to play at RISA's Songwriters in the Round show next month, on Sunday September 9 at 7 pm.
Part of the deal is that each month the audience picks a theme for the next month's show, and then the four singer-songwriters who play at that show have to write a song based on that theme. The songwriters who performed tonight had to write a song about "Too Many Hats", for instance.
So tonight I got to find out what theme I have to write about. It is: Absolute Zero. (It beat out "Dumb Blonds", "The History of my Feet", and "Too Many Shoes".) One of the people I was at AS220 with tonight asked me, "What is absolute zero exactly?" I said, "Oh, I think it's, uh, -273.15 degrees Celsius. It's the lowest possible temperature, the temperature at which all motion ceases." Now that I am home I can check my facts before posting nonsense to Livejournal ... huh, guess those high school physics classes stuck with me.
So, we will see what I do with that. I keep thinking of the Sonny Boy Williamson II song "Nine Below Zero", which is about getting kicked out of your house by your girlfriend in the middle of winter when it is nine below, but this theme is pretty far beyond that level.
(Also, Ryan Fitzsimmons, who normally hosts the show, is going to miss next month's, which is too bad, but Frank Martyn is going to guest-host for him. I like Frank a lot, so that is cool.)
